Influenced by the untamed beauty of woodlands, these gardens were as soon as considered as symbols of wealth and standing. Forest landscapes remain to be a popular option among house owners seeking to produce a peaceful and all-natural sanctuary in their backyard. One defining aspect of these landscapes is the consolidation of native plants, which have actually successfully adjusted to the local environment and dirt conditions.




By embracing indigenous plants, timberland gardens require much less water, plant food, and pesticides, making them a much more lasting and environmentally-friendly alternative. You can create an aesthetically pleasing landscape by adhering to these six concepts of design. There are six principles of design that have been utilized by artists for centuries throughout all art forms, paint and flower style in addition to landscape style. They are: Balance Focalization Simplicity Rhythm and Line Percentage Unity Balance is a state of being as well as seeing.


There are 2 significant sorts of equilibrium: in proportion and asymmetrical. Symmetrical equilibrium is made use of in official landscapes when one side of the landscape is a mirror image of the contrary side. These landscapes usually make use of geometric patterns in the pathways, growing beds and also how the plants are pruned into shapes.
